Getting your licence in South Australia

South Australian learners must complete 75 hours of supervised driving (including 15 hours at night) and hold their learner's permit for at least 12 months (under 25) or 6 months (25 and over). Professional lessons count as 3 hours each, up to 5 lessons (15 hours credit).

How do professional lessons count towards my 75 hours in SA?

In SA, each hour of professional driving instruction counts as 3 hours in your learner logbook, up to a maximum of 5 lessons (15 hours credit). This helps you reach your 75-hour requirement faster.

How much do driving lessons cost in Adelaide?

Expect to pay between $50-$90 per hour depending on the instructor's experience.
